Job Description
The Framing Carpenter will build and set walls, floors, and ceilings made from wood to assist with various types of construction projects.
Responsibilities
- Measures, marks, and arranges materials to establish layout based on blueprints or instructions from supervisors.
- Cuts and shapes structures, forms, and other fixtures from wood.
- Uses various hand and power tools to securely build assigned projects.
- Joins materials with the most appropriate nail, screw, staple or adhesive.
- Ensures accuracy of work by checking completed projects with tools such as levels or framing squares. Corrects problems as needed.
- Adheres to local building safety codes and guidelines.
- Performs other related duties as assigned.
